Frequently asked questions about Expert Advisors

What is an Expert Advisor?

An Expert Advisor, or EA, is a trading robot for MetaTrader 5. It can analyze market data and, when automated trading is enabled, open, modify and close trades according to the strategy programmed by its developer.

How does an Expert Advisor decide when to trade?

An Expert Advisor follows its programmed rules. Depending on the strategy, it may use prices, technical indicators, time, account information, open positions and other data available in MetaTrader 5. When the required conditions are met, the EA performs the action specified by its algorithm.

Can I test an Expert Advisor before buying it?

Yes. Download the demo version and run it in the MetaTrader 5 Strategy Tester. Choose the symbol, timeframe, historical period and testing settings, then review the completed trades, profit, losses and drawdown. A demo EA from the Store cannot be launched on an online chart.

How do I choose an Expert Advisor?

First check compatibility with your symbols, timeframes and account mode. Then study the trading logic, position-sizing rules, risk settings, testing conditions, documentation and update history. Run your own tests over several market periods and use realistic spread, commission and execution-delay settings. One attractive report is not enough to judge a strategy.

Why can live results differ from a backtest?

A backtest recreates trading on historical data using selected assumptions. Live trading uses actual spreads, commissions, swaps, execution modes, broker settings and available market prices. These conditions change over time. The Strategy Tester helps examine an algorithm, but it cannot reproduce every situation the robot will face in live trading.

Can I run several Expert Advisors at the same time?

Yes. Attach each Expert Advisor to a separate chart. Only one EA can run on a single chart, but you can open several charts and use a different robot on each one. Before doing this, make sure the robots do not manage the same positions or create excessive combined risk.

Does MetaTrader 5 need to stay open while the Expert Advisor is running?

Yes, if the EA runs locally on your computer. When MetaTrader 5 is closed or disconnected, the robot stops receiving market events and cannot continue trading. For round-the-clock operation, an Expert Advisor can be moved to MetaTrader virtual hosting.

How do I start an Expert Advisor after installation?

Open the Navigator and find the robot under “Expert Advisors” usually in the “Market” folder. Double-click it or drag it onto the required chart. Review the input parameters and enable automated trading both in the EA settings and in the platform if the robot needs to execute trades.
